В данном разделе рассмотрены только диаграммы программирующего цикла для каждого типа м/сх (точнее семейства типов). Сами алгоритмы использования этих циклов изложены в формальном и неформальном описаниях.
Так же будут полезными диаграмма чтения и цоколевки м/сх в корпусах DIP24, DIP28, DIP28 (альтернативная цоколевка), DIP32 и DIP32 (альтернативная цоколевка).
Всего UNIPROG поддерживает 5 простых видов циклов (Common 0-Common 4), 2 вида страничных циклов (Page 1 и Page 2) и 3 вида циклов стирания (Erase 1-Erase 3)
Также UNIPROG поддерживает специальные Margin циклы, которые используются некоторыми микросхемами фирмы Thomson для ввода и вывода м/сх в режим программирования.
| М/сх | Объем | Диаграмма | Корпус |
|---|---|---|---|
| 2716 | 2 KB | C0 | DIP24 |
| 2732 | 4 KB | C3 | DIP24 |
| 2764 | 8 KB | C1 | DIP28 |
| 27128 | 16 KB | C1 | DIP28 |
| 27256 | 32 KB | C2 | DIP28 |
| 27512 | 64 KB | C3 | DIP28 |
| 27010 | 128 KB | C1 | DIP32 |
| 27020 | 256 KB | C1 | DIP32 |
| 27040 | 512 KB | C2 | DIP32 |
| 27080 | 1 MB | C3 | DIP32 |
| М/сх | Фирма | Объем | Дгр. | Корп. | Особенности |
|---|---|---|---|---|---|
| 271000 | --- | 128 KB | C1 | DIP32a | Альтернативная цоколевка. Реальная маркировка м/сх зависит от фирмы-производителя |
| Am27C040 | AMD | 512 KB | C4 | DIP32 | Нестандартная диаграмма программирования. |
| HN27C101 | Hitachi | 128 KB | C1 | DIP32 | Страничное программирование (P1). |
| HN27C301 | Hitachi | 128 KB | C1 | DIP32a |
|
| HN27C4001 | Hitachi | 512 KB | C2 | DIP32 | Страничное программирование (P2) |
| W27E257 | Winbond | 32 KB | C2 | DIP28 | Стирание (E2) |
| W27E512 | Winbond | 64 KB | C3 | DIP28 | Стирание (E3) |
| W27E010 | Winbond | 128 KB | C1 | DIP32 | Стирание (E1) |
| W27E020 | Winbond | 256 KB | C1 | DIP32 | Стирание (E1) |
| W27E040 | Winbond | 512 KB | C2 | DIP32 | Стирание (E2) |